I appreciate the Deputy's contribution on the neurological service at Sligo University Hospital. I can read a script here and read out the commitment to the national clinical programme for neurology, to meeting the needs of patients, as illustrated by the proposed appointment of a third consultant neurologist to help fulfil the neurology care needs of the population of the north west, but it needs to be backed up, as the Deputy said, by the nurses.

The commitment of the Government to the provision of quality healthcare in Sligo University Hospital is underlined by the project for a multistorey ward block. This is currently in detailed design stage and will consist of two additional 21-bed wards with single en suite rooms. I will give the Deputy a commitment that I will raise that issue with the Minister, Deputy Donnelly, this week and I will raise it with the Minister of State, Deputy Feighan. I am aware of the demand for these nurses. We have to start incrementally. I remember when I was fighting very hard to get dementia advisers in place and we had eight. We built on it year on year and we ended up with the 28 we needed. I will give the Deputy the commitment I will raise this issue as soon as possible and, hopefully, we can get such provision included in the service plan for 2022.
